^^ It is a cheese that doesn't melt (probably the only one?), rather, on a grill or in a pan, it grills to a nice golden brown and becomes crunchy from the outside (if you grill it enough). It is nice sliced thin in sandwiches, and chopped in a salad with tomatoes, avocado, spinach/arugula, fresh mushrooms, and a touch of balsamic vinegar.
